Transaction 04364337a8893c50abfc1133f3959caecebec6118b046e8d15f66717f0b56a6a

block
bc074d3be02c8151601aa6fd01c0ae3b7403a9bd19b967fcc1c118ca34237024

1 Input

2 Outputs